Play Suspended at Soggy TRW Regional Challenge

2/13/2001 12:00:00 AM | Women's Golf

Prammanasudh looking for her third straight individual title.

Feb. 13, 2001

Palos Verdes, California - Rain marred the first round of the TRW Regional Challenge, hosted by Ohio State, Monday at the par-71 Palos Verdes Golf Club in Palos Verdes Estates, Calif. Six of the 18 teams competing did not finiish their rounds due to darkness.

Play was slowed by a two-and-a-half hour rain delay and soggy playing conditions. The six teams which did not finish Monday - Ohio State, Arizona, Southern California, TCU, Tulsa and Michigan State - will tee off at 8 a.m. (PT) Tuesday to finsh the first round.

New Mexico State's Rachel Bailey posted the low round of the day, firing a 3-under-par 68 - the lone round under par for the day. Bailey's round catapulted the Aggies into first place with a score of 289, 11 strokes ahead of second-place Stanford (300).

After completion of the first round, the second round is scheduled to tee off at approximately 9:30 a.m., weather permitting. Rain is forecasted for the final two days of the tournament.
